Commit Graph

  • 6c9bdd2c32 Documentation work Vinnie Falco 2017-06-08 20:55:05 -07:00
  • ce70d45c7a Disable std::future snippet for libstdc++ bug Vinnie Falco 2017-06-08 20:40:30 -07:00
  • 9e910761cc read_frame returns bool fin (API Change): Vinnie Falco 2017-06-08 20:34:27 -07:00
  • 620ce08d6a Remove opcode from read, async_read (API Change): Vinnie Falco 2017-06-08 19:55:42 -07:00
  • 3d6574da81 ping_callback is a member of stream (API Change): Vinnie Falco 2017-06-08 19:28:12 -07:00
  • 333067243f write_buffer_size is a member of stream (API Change): Vinnie Falco 2017-06-08 18:27:32 -07:00
  • b9dbb76c4f read_message_max is a member of stream (API Change): Vinnie Falco 2017-06-08 18:22:25 -07:00
  • 513a54835c read_buffer_size is a member of stream (API Change): Vinnie Falco 2017-06-08 18:12:27 -07:00
  • e6c0d698ee binary, text are members of stream (API Change): Vinnie Falco 2017-06-08 18:03:10 -07:00
  • f22895224b auto_fragment is a member of stream (API Change): Vinnie Falco 2017-06-08 17:36:31 -07:00
  • 669b1feae1 Documentation work Vinnie Falco 2017-06-08 15:23:30 -07:00
  • eaa820df30 Set version to 51 Vinnie Falco 2017-06-08 14:41:58 -07:00
  • 04522398e0 Fix infinite loop in basic_parser Vinnie Falco 2017-06-09 13:27:38 -07:00
  • 7b56f352b4 Add construct, destroy to handler_alloc Vinnie Falco 2017-06-08 14:46:42 -07:00
  • 196d9c60fa multi_buffer implementation change (API Change): Vinnie Falco 2017-06-08 11:07:37 -07:00
  • 74c26a8869 DynamicBuffer benchmarks Vinnie Falco 2017-06-08 08:17:25 -07:00
  • 4bbb21d7af Use BOOST_STRINGIZE Vinnie Falco 2017-06-08 06:01:05 -07:00
  • 55358835c6 Use BOOST_FALLTHROUGH Vinnie Falco 2017-06-08 05:54:47 -07:00
  • cff5be3837 Documentation work Vinnie Falco 2017-06-07 16:30:49 -07:00
  • 38c36ac655 Fix file_body::get() not setting the more flag correctly Niklas Schnelle 2017-06-08 10:07:52 +02:00
  • 9af1b35252 Tidy up file_body Vinnie Falco 2017-06-08 05:43:57 -07:00
  • 7952578e1d Tune up static_buffer (API Change): Vinnie Falco 2017-06-07 17:41:27 -07:00
  • 0a5fec1e9d Fix operator<< for header Vinnie Falco 2017-06-07 16:43:09 -07:00
  • 98157f392e Set version to 50 Vinnie Falco 2017-06-07 05:15:21 -07:00
  • 38ac1b8364 http read_some, async_read_some don't return bytes (API Change): Vinnie Falco 2017-06-07 15:21:54 -07:00
  • 6203074c92 Fix chunk header parsing Vinnie Falco 2017-06-07 10:48:35 -07:00
  • 3c2681f02b Fix test::pipe read_size Vinnie Falco 2017-06-07 07:07:24 -07:00
  • 60a3221f0b Fix chunk delimiter parsing Vinnie Falco 2017-06-07 06:57:24 -07:00
  • 96131eb243 Add missing handler_alloc nested types Vinnie Falco 2017-06-07 13:55:31 -07:00
  • 1ae344f80b Tidy up message javadoc Vinnie Falco 2017-06-07 05:17:09 -07:00
  • 7d89fdc46f Remove obsolete serializer allocator (API Change) Vinnie Falco 2017-06-07 05:10:58 -07:00
  • aa752e4dce Remove message free functions (API Change) Vinnie Falco 2017-06-07 05:00:18 -07:00
  • 3340666ad3 Remove message connection settings (API Change) Vinnie Falco 2017-06-07 04:49:20 -07:00
  • 80ca9a5961 Body documentation work Vinnie Falco 2017-06-07 04:36:45 -07:00
  • 943830f6ed Fields concept work Vinnie Falco 2017-06-06 17:26:11 -07:00
  • f363654300 Tidy up basic_fields, header, and concepts Vinnie Falco 2017-06-06 16:20:59 -07:00
  • fb2f777b4d Use field in basic_parser Vinnie Falco 2017-06-06 14:04:17 -07:00
  • ca25eee0dd Use field in basic_fields and call sites Vinnie Falco 2017-06-06 12:49:03 -07:00
  • d5f22adeca Documentation reference tidy Vinnie Falco 2017-06-06 12:25:10 -07:00
  • ace99bd6c0 Protect basic_fields special members (API Change) Vinnie Falco 2017-06-06 12:03:30 -07:00
  • 3eb1d1025b Fix basic_fields allocator awareness Vinnie Falco 2017-06-06 11:56:06 -07:00
  • 67df48daa6 Documentation work Vinnie Falco 2017-06-07 18:18:50 -07:00
  • 2df6783468 Refactor prepare (API Change) Vinnie Falco 2017-06-05 21:11:33 -07:00
  • 2af19481a9 Derive header from Fields (API Change) Vinnie Falco 2017-06-05 19:28:17 -07:00
  • 5f2e7560b6 Use allocator more in basic_fields Vinnie Falco 2017-06-05 09:58:55 -07:00
  • ff216a89a8 Add verb to on_request for parsers (API Change) Vinnie Falco 2017-06-05 15:44:47 -07:00
  • 1c063f5bf6 Add field enumeration Vinnie Falco 2017-06-05 13:22:49 -07:00
  • f3bec70e65 Documentation fixes Vinnie Falco 2017-06-05 08:10:43 -07:00
  • 9f7abcbe2d Remove header_parser (API Change) Vinnie Falco 2017-06-05 07:20:58 -07:00
  • fa28cba515 parser is constructible from other body types Vinnie Falco 2017-06-05 06:44:31 -07:00
  • 17eaae9ce0 Documentation work (buffer_body) Vinnie Falco 2017-06-05 05:49:22 -07:00
  • f62900df24 Set version to 49 Vinnie Falco 2017-06-04 21:15:04 -07:00
  • 4b866cea36 Documentation work Vinnie Falco 2017-06-04 17:25:55 -07:00
  • b38f8260b8 Add HEAD request example Vinnie Falco 2017-06-04 07:49:38 -07:00
  • 12c7c24e5a Use <iosfwd> instead of <ostream> Vinnie Falco 2017-06-04 15:35:21 -07:00
  • 3803c38dbd Refactor header status, reason, and target (API Change): Vinnie Falco 2017-06-04 12:38:42 -07:00
  • 4f91e632bc Tidy up empty_body writer error Vinnie Falco 2017-06-04 15:05:23 -07:00
  • aa2c915c96 Canonicalize string_view parameter types Vinnie Falco 2017-06-04 10:52:28 -07:00
  • 048ee7523c Refactor method and verb (API Change): Vinnie Falco 2017-06-04 10:03:36 -07:00
  • d3049fa03b Documentation work Vinnie Falco 2017-06-04 07:19:19 -07:00
  • 8b3be190fe Set version to 48 Vinnie Falco 2017-06-04 06:51:25 -07:00
  • 5c46845208 Documentation work Vinnie Falco 2017-06-03 18:40:28 -07:00
  • 8a22350119 Tidy up traits Vinnie Falco 2017-06-03 15:36:56 -07:00
  • 4b158e45ba Remove detail::sync_ostream Vinnie Falco 2017-06-03 17:28:19 -07:00
  • 78d9e3bbce Documentation work Vinnie Falco 2017-06-03 09:45:09 -07:00
  • 00667f3cf2 Rename to parser (API Change): Vinnie Falco 2017-06-03 08:56:21 -07:00
  • 88600beab0 Consolidate parsers to parser.hpp Vinnie Falco 2017-06-03 08:40:53 -07:00
  • 86ce017ffe Documentation work Vinnie Falco 2017-06-02 20:42:16 -07:00
  • 9ab9f09189 Make buffer_prefix_view public Vinnie Falco 2017-06-03 07:25:22 -07:00
  • 982d20001f Rename to buffer_cat_view (API Change) Vinnie Falco 2017-06-03 07:10:11 -07:00
  • 2141fabcf9 Tidy up chunk decorator (API Change): Vinnie Falco 2017-06-03 06:49:11 -07:00
  • 38e9b16f75 Set version to 47 Vinnie Falco 2017-06-02 19:16:57 -07:00
  • 23dfc04202 Documentation work Vinnie Falco 2017-06-02 19:12:39 -07:00
  • afab639532 Fix leak in basic_flat_buffer Vinnie Falco 2017-06-03 00:14:32 -07:00
  • a38a9adbe1 Fix undefined behavior in pausation Vinnie Falco 2017-06-02 20:50:11 -07:00
  • 02d5aedc29 Refactor HTTP serialization and parsing (API Change): Vinnie Falco 2017-05-31 08:01:55 -07:00
  • b76eb2864e buffer_size overload for basic_multi_buffer::const_buffers_type Vinnie Falco 2017-06-02 10:29:00 -07:00
  • 7435d3c65f Disable operator<< for buffer_body Vinnie Falco 2017-05-30 16:16:20 -07:00
  • e5cfe9c11f Refactor treatment of status code and obsolete reason (API Change): Vinnie Falco 2017-05-30 15:02:14 -07:00
  • f7211da154 Refactor treatment of request-method (API Change): Vinnie Falco 2017-05-30 06:58:40 -07:00
  • cd2363e951 Set version to 46 Vinnie Falco 2017-05-30 02:18:18 -07:00
  • 0056c97d94 Documentation work Vinnie Falco 2017-05-28 19:49:41 -07:00
  • 060f4a007b Refactor serialization algorithms: Vinnie Falco 2017-05-28 17:04:39 -07:00
  • d0d08e81f9 Rename to make_serializer Vinnie Falco 2017-05-28 14:36:38 -07:00
  • 75b0571e83 Refactor type_traits (API Change): Vinnie Falco 2017-05-28 09:05:29 -07:00
  • 3664329ea7 Refactor HTTP serialization (API Change): Vinnie Falco 2017-05-08 12:41:45 -07:00
  • b9bdb1bbbc Remove HTTP header aliases (API Change): Vinnie Falco 2017-05-27 22:49:22 -07:00
  • d84713ece9 Add test::pipe Vinnie Falco 2017-05-24 19:52:20 -07:00
  • 9a6d4f153b Set version to 45 Vinnie Falco 2017-05-27 17:40:33 -07:00
  • 4ed6a7fe21 Disable reverse_iterator buffer_view test Vinnie Falco 2017-05-28 13:59:01 -07:00
  • 056bf5ff99 buffer_view skips empty buffer sequences Vinnie Falco 2017-05-28 12:57:41 -07:00
  • c29974eec9 Documentation work Vinnie Falco 2017-05-26 20:46:43 -07:00
  • c6cddc83c4 Fix header::reason Vinnie Falco 2017-05-27 10:23:17 -07:00
  • f62ac819f5 Better test::enable_yield_to Vinnie Falco 2017-05-24 19:42:24 -07:00
  • aca14f6b2b Fix message doc image Vinnie Falco 2017-05-25 22:19:41 -07:00
  • f0349efddc Workaround for boost::asio::basic_streambuf type check Vinnie Falco 2017-05-24 15:14:07 -07:00
  • e58fce380c Set version to 44 Vinnie Falco 2017-05-23 16:00:11 -07:00
  • 2b18193f7d Make buffers_adapter meet requirements Vinnie Falco 2017-05-24 12:35:25 -07:00
  • 7c47668cbb Tidy up is_dynamic_buffer traits test Vinnie Falco 2017-05-24 12:31:48 -07:00
  • 2178524832 Add buffers_adapter regression test Vinnie Falco 2017-05-24 09:19:00 -07:00